The circumstance in Indonesia is different, the thing that make it similar
are the competition and the large number of Indonesia's population that exist. One
of Indonesia's labor supplies comes from the world of University producing young
intellectuals. However, will the college graduates be able to meet the demand for
quality and not just for quantity? It is still a common question to be answered with
a variety of arguments and explanations. Data collected by Vibiz Consulting
showed unemployment increased till the level of 10 million in 2009 while
according to BPS, the number of unemployment in Indonesia reached about 9.4

million. Explained further, based on the composition of education degree, those


below the Elementary School are 547 thousand, elementary school 2.1 million,
junior high school and the equals 1.973 million people, high school and equals
3.81 million people, Diploma and the equals 362 thousand and University and
equivalent 600 thousand people. If the data is calculated, approximately 6.82%
of University graduates status is still unemployed.
According to Akbarwati (2009) in her article published in vibisnews.com,
there are several factors that cause a lot of labor cannot satisfy the needs of the
business. Two of the most dominant factors, first the graduates capacities cannot
directly be used, but the company

should invest to make them be able to truly

work. The second dominant factor is the graduate ability in terms of managerial
competencies, such as: leadership, problem solving, ability to communicate well,
ability of team work, ability to deal with changes etc.

Therefore, the International Undergraduate Program of Accounting of
Brawijaya University sent thirteen students off to attend lectures and field trip
study for one month, in the period of November-December, at Burapha University
(BUU) in Chon Buri, Thailand. Students who participated in this program took
courses in BUU and they also lived in student dormitories of BUU. All
assessment results of this study was also conducted by BUU, which later it will
become their current grade when returned to Brawijaya University. The
Economics and Business Faculty of Brawijaya University, especially International
Undergraduate Program, has regulations to prepare students to apply the
knowledge they have acquired in the classroom through Internship Programs or
other activities that can be equalizes before Thesis.
